Initial education in architecture is organised according to the Bachelor, Master, Doctorate scheme. In the Master's cycle, students receive training mainly in the fields of study (DE). There are three of them: Experimentation; Architecture of the city and territories; Trans-Form, building with the existing.

The School also offers a bachelor's degree in architecture at the Hanoi University of Architecture, as well asa bachelor's degree in architecture/engineering (double degree offered by INSA Rouen Normandie andENSA Normandie).

In addition,ENSA Normandie the HMONP(Habilitation à la Maîtrise d’Œuvre en Nom Propre) qualification. It also offers a master's degree co-accredited with the University of Le Havre. This is the Diagnostic and Rehabilitation of Everyday Architecture (DRAQ) course within the Civil Engineering master's program.
